How many out there have tried caribou tongue and how do you prepare it?
I took my buddy hunting last weekend for the 40 mile winter hunt and we both took a bou. He is of Hispanic descent and between him saying how good lingua is and knowing other people in alaska consider caribou tongue a delicacy I decided to give it a try. I have cut it into bite size pieces, browned it in a pan and now it is simmering with tomato sauce, jalapeños, onions and green peppers. I plan to let it simmer for about three hours then give it a try. Will post my thoughts.
